The next issue of Jump Next is announcing that Tadatoshi Fujimaki will launch a sequel to Kuroko no Basket (Kuroko no Basuke) in the next issue on December 29th. The series' ending was already announced in August, check it out here . The debut of the new Kuroko no Basket manga will have an opening page and art on the magazine's cover.

A teaser image in the magazine was also revealed.., which says: the curtains closed on your [Kiseki] journey. But wait, the miracle [Kiseki] is not over yet!

Fujimaki finished the main manga in Shueisha's Shonen Jump on September 1.

Fujimaki launched the manga in Weekly Shonen Jump magazine in 2008, and Shueisha will publish the compiled volume on October 29th. As of April, the series had over 27 million copies in circulation. The first animated season of Kuroko's Basketball was based on the manga and ran from April to September 2012. The second season premiered in October of last year and ran until March. The third season is scheduled for next year, although the exact month has not yet been announced. Crunchyroll streamed the anime outside Japan as it aired.
